Transaction e362c87c64adb182a4bd2605e6de9766413a2ba8d122428c3c5080deab175a7a
1 Input
1 Output
-
e362c87c64adb182a4bd2605e6de9766413a2ba8d122428c3c5080deab175a7a:0
- value
- 4999487
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 662c6e0e70ff2c1750b2c69e37cd17775663321c OP_EQUAL
- address
- 3B1G59vEvUT6YwhEusCNxdMEHB6fGTTLng